Powder Coat, Anodize, or Plating? A Finish Guide for Fabricated Metal
The correct finish can make a fabricated part more corrosion-resistant, wear-resistant, conductive, cleanable, or visually consistent. The wrong finish can interfere with grounding, fastener fit, or cosmetic expectations. When specifying sheet metal fabrication, choose the surface treatment from substrate and service conditions. Powder coating: durable color and coverage
Powder coating is widely used for steel and aluminum enclosures because it creates a robust decorative and protective layer in many colors and textures. Its thickness, however, can affect tight clearances, small holes, and hardware interfaces. Threads or grounding locations may need masking, and mating panels should have enough clearance for coating on both surfaces.
Anodizing: part of the aluminum surface
Anodizing is a common choice for aluminum when corrosion resistance, wear behavior, or appearance matters. Different types serve different goals, from decorative color to harder protective surfaces. Because the process interacts with the aluminum surface rather than behaving exactly like paint, color and dimensional expectations should be discussed for critical applications.
Plating and conversion treatments solve specialized needs
Electroless nickel can create a uniform metallic coating with useful wear and corrosion properties. Silver or gold plating may be specified where electrical conductivity or specialized environmental performance justifies the cost. Chromate conversion coatings can protect aluminum while supporting paint adhesion or electrical requirements depending on the specification.
Bead blasting and polishing address texture and appearance rather than serving as interchangeable corrosion systems. Often they are preparation or cosmetic steps within a broader finish stack.
Draw the masking plan
Do not leave finish boundaries only in email. Mark cosmetic classes, no-coat zones, grounding pads, sealing faces, threads, and critical fits on the drawing. If several panels must visually match, process them consistently and define an acceptable color/texture range.
A surface treatment is successful when it supports both product performance and assembly. Choosing it early lets designers accommodate thickness, masking, and joining sequence before the enclosure is cut, rather than asking finishing to solve problems that were designed into the geometry. A finished prototype is often the quickest way to validate the complete color, texture, fit, and masking plan.
